Some googling and checking the man pages told me it should be possible to split a pdf (or ps) file into individual pages :
Code:
man gs
You might want to print each page separately. To do this, send the
output to a series of files "foo1.xyz, foo2.xyz, ..." using the "-sOut-
putFile=" switch with "%d" in a filename template:
-sOutputFile=foo%d.xyz

Hi.
See also utilities like:
Code:
pdftk
Description: useful tool for manipulating PDF documents
If PDF is electronic paper, then pdftk is an electronic stapler-remover,
hole-punch, binder, secret-decoder-ring, and X-Ray-glasses. Pdftk is a
simple tool for doing everyday things with PDF documents. Keep one in the
top drawer of your desktop and use it to:
- Merge PDF documents
- Split PDF pages into a new document
